HAL Chairman and Managing Director Dr DK Sunil has said that there has been no discussion about the French engine as far as LCM Mk2 is concerned and India's indigenously designed and developed fighter aircraft is designed around the GE-414 engine.
India's Hindustan Aeronautics Limited (HAL) and French engine manufacturer, Safran Aircraft Engines signed an agreement on Thursday, for the industrialization and production of rotating parts for LEAP engines.
The negotiations between the DRDO and French engine maker Safran are also “progressing well” where the deal would be for stronger engines for both the planned versions of the indigenous AMCA aircraft
In a significant step towards indigenising critical warfighting equipment, India is evaluating proposals from American and French firms for its Made in India aircraft including the LCA Mark 2 and the Advanced Medium Combat Aircraft.
